Okay two quick questions. Does the BS 22B 2A+B~236 [A+B] combo have to be on CH? I was having some trouble getting it to work consistently even on counter, is there some timing I should know about? Second question - In this video you use BS 44A 3B A+B ...yadda yadda... What are the conditions for this combo to hit? It whiffs A LOT. And I was just wondering how useful it really was. I know it has good ring out potential, but is it worth the risk of whiffing, when you could have done 3B 3B 22B? Maybe if I knew the conditions that it worked under I would be able to use it more effectively.

BS 22B needs to hit on the opponents side in order for the 2A+B~236A+B_[A+B] to connect. You can increase the success rate of this happening by utilizing Voldo's step boost while in BS to step around someones attack and counter with 8wr 2_8B (which is essentially BS 22B).

I'm not real clear on the conditions of the BS CH 3B, BS A+B ect... but I have a few theories you can try. It could be that the BS A+B hits them on the side, which causes them to land sideways and not slide so far away (kinda like how I explained Voldozer in your 66:B thread). It could also be the timing at when BS A+B hits. Could be a faster or later hit would slam them to the ground allowing for 2A+B~236 followup, but I'm not certain on either of these.

What I will do though is, if 2A+B whiffs, I'll ~236G+A_B to put myself in their face for a late wakeup, and will take a risk by doing A+B as soon as I land. It works in some cases where if the opponent suspects they can punish with an OTG WR move and eat the A+B while standing up allowing for the 66B, 6:6B, and your choice of a finisher. Or sometimes they do stand up before the 236G+A_B reaches them, and they stand up into it. I don't recall being punished for doing this though, so that's why I keep doing it.

I do think you might be able to get CH BS 3B, BS A+B, 66K to hit consistently. Not sure about though. Probably not, but it is another alternative to finishing the combo instead of with 2A+B~236.
 
Hey, sorry for the late response, But I was actually asking about A+B whiffing.

After messing around with it for a while, I have come to the conclusion that it has to do with spacing. If you do BS 44A 3B A+B, the A+B will whiff occasionally because you are positioned too close to the falling opponent. But from some angles it hits. Thats what I meant that by it is inconsistent and whiffs a lot.

Although, it seems if you delay the A+B for a split second when they begin to fall, you will hit more often, I still think it somewhat character specific. Also, another option is to use BS 44A 3A 3B A+B. The 3A will push them far enough back that the A+B will always be guaranteed. BUT I don't highly recommend this combo, because 3A is shakeable. ah yeah, if you're too close, BS 3B 3B 22B is the best combo in that situation. It's really difficult to time an A+B like that.

Yeah, if BS 3A wasn't shakeable it would be pretty sweet. You do have to shake pretty quickly to get out of it though, but if you do BS 44A before it, they will most likely start shaking sooner therefore breaking the stun easier.
